NITROGEN / LIQUID FERTILIZER PLACEMENT TUBES

  • This tube applies any liquid fertilizer solution beside the seed trench behind the closing wheels.

  • It is fully adjustable by the end user as far as the distance from the seed trench.

  • Fertilizer hose may be added to end of the tube to get closer to the soil if the producer so wishes.
